在pH5.8的HAc-NaAc缓冲溶液中,Al^(3+)与水杨基荧光酮(SAF)生成络合物使SAF的荧光猝灭。加入F^-后SAF的荧光增强。据此建立了铝-水杨基荧光酮体系中测定痕量F^-的间接荧光光度法。荧光强度与F^-的含量在0~6μg/25mL范围内呈线性关系。本法用于实际样品测定,结果与氟离子选择电极法一致。
Based on the fluorescence enhancement effect of fluorine on aluminium- salicylfluorone system, a fluor-ometric method for the determination of trace fluorine has been developed. The fluorescence intensity is proportional to the amount of fluorine in the range of 0~6μg/25mL. The analytical results of tap water obtained by this method are in agreement with those obtained by ion selective electrode method.
